#7ddf0f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ddf0f is composed of 49% red, 87.5%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.3%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 88.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 46.7%. #7ddf0f color hex could be obtained by blending #faff1e with #00bf00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#7ddf0f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ddf0f has RGB values of R:125, G:223,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 8249103.

Shades and Tints of #7ddf0f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f7feef is the lightest one.
